Description

Add a new config option that imposes a limit on the number of snapshots in a directory. Zheng has found in the past that a directory with too many snapshots will result in performance issues on the MDS. Verify this is still the case. A test case should be prepared that ensures the limit is enforced and that it the limit is applied per-directory (i.e. one directory hitting its limit should not affect another).
